refactor(wrap): retire tokensave; Serena is the code-memory MCP (#2499)

## Description

`tokensave` was a **downloaded third-party Rust binary**
(`aovestdipaperino/tokensave`) that `headroom wrap` registered as a
code-graph MCP server. This removes it entirely and standardises on
**Serena** as the code-memory MCP — which was already the default in
`wrap`. Serena runs on demand via `uvx`, so Headroom no longer downloads
or executes a binary of its own for code memory.

The change is a *removal + safe transition*, not a behaviour flip:
Serena was already the default, so existing users move over
automatically. This PR also folds in a small README repositioning
(Headroom = the proxy; Serena is the recommended companion; RTK/lean-ctx
are third-party tools we don't control), since it's the same
tooling-stack story.

## Changes Made

- **Removed the external tool:** `headroom/graph/tokensave_installer.py`
(the download-and-execute path), `build_tokensave_spec`, and the
`_ensure_tokensave_binary` / `_index_tokensave_project` /
`_setup_tokensave_mcp` helpers; dropped the dead `_setup_code_graph`.
- **`--code-memory`** now offers `serena` (default) or `none` — the
`tokensave` choice is gone. The strands `HeadroomBundle` uses Serena as
its (default-on) code-memory MCP.
- **Tombstone / transition (ledger-verified):** `headroom wrap` **and**
`headroom unwrap` remove a previously Headroom-installed `tokensave` MCP
entry so upgrading users stop launching it, and print that the leftover
`~/.local/bin/tokensave` binary and `.tokensave/` folders are safe to
delete. A user-managed `tokensave` entry is left untouched. Mirrors the
existing `codebase-memory-mcp` retirement.
- **Graceful for existing users:** `HEADROOM_CODE_MEMORY=tokensave` and
`--no-tokensave` resolve to Serena instead of erroring; `--no-serena`
now means "no code memory". **No state migration needed** — both tools'
indexes are regenerable caches of the source, so Serena simply
re-indexes.
- **Docs/README:** replaced the "tokensave binary trust model" section
with a Serena note + an "Upgrading from tokensave?" callout; retired the
RTK "first-class part of our stack" framing.
- **Tests:** deleted the tokensave-only test files
(`test_graph_tokensave.py`, `test_cli/test_tokensave_helpers.py`,
`test_cli/test_tokensave_setup.py`), rewrote `test_wrap_code_memory.py`
for the new resolver/dispatch, fixed a codex test that patched a removed
symbol.

Net: **+102 / −1187 lines.**

## Additional Notes

- `--no-tokensave` / `--serena` / `--no-serena` are retained as hidden,
deprecated flags (no-ops or mapped) so existing scripts don't break.
- `--code-graph` is unchanged — it's the proxy's live file-watcher flag
and was never the tokensave MCP; only the dead tokensave hook behind it
was removed.

"""Download and install the ``tokensave`` binary from GitHub releases.
tokensave (https://github.com/aovestdipaperino/tokensave) is the primary
coding-task compressor: a local semantic code-graph MCP server. It is a
single self-contained Rust binary, so like ``codebase-memory-mcp`` and
``rtk`` Headroom fetches the prebuilt release asset for the current
platform, caches it under ``~/.local/bin``, and registers it as an MCP
server.
Release-binary only. tokensave is also published to crates.io
(``cargo install tokensave``), but we never shell out to cargo here: a
multi-minute compile is the wrong thing to trigger from ``headroom wrap``.
When no prebuilt asset exists for the platform (e.g. x86_64 macOS, which
tokensave does not currently publish) or the download fails, this module
returns ``None`` and the caller falls back to Serena, the backup compressor.
Supply-chain integrity:
Because ``headroom wrap`` downloads and then *executes* this binary by
default, every release asset is pinned to a SHA-256 digest in
``TOKENSAVE_ASSET_DIGESTS`` below. The downloaded bytes are verified
against the pinned digest before the archive is unpacked; a mismatch
aborts the install ( Serena fallback) rather than running unverified
code. When ``HEADROOM_TOKENSAVE_VERSION`` overrides the pinned tag there
is no pinned digest, so the download is refused unless the operator
explicitly opts out of verification via
``HEADROOM_TOKENSAVE_ALLOW_UNVERIFIED=1``.
Env vars:
HEADROOM_BINARIES_OFFLINE if set, never reach the network (returns
the already-installed binary or ``None``).
HEADROOM_TOKENSAVE_VERSION override the pinned release tag.
HEADROOM_TOKENSAVE_ALLOW_UNVERIFIED permit installing an asset that has
no pinned digest (only relevant when the
version is overridden).
"""
